Ekong to Hajduk Split, Höög extends to 2030

Ekong heading to Hajduk Split

Emmanuel Ekong is on his way out. Malmö FF have reached an agreement with Hajduk Split for the winger, and the deal is done (1). Ekong cost the club 11.5 million SEK, but he never truly broke through. No fee has been reported yet, but the move frees up resources before the window shuts.

Höög signs until 2030

Anton Höög is staying. The 19-year-old midfielder has signed a new deal that runs through 2030 (2). "It feels great that the club wants to write a long contract. It shows I'm doing something right and that they believe in me," Höög said. He scored his first Allsvenskan goal two minutes into his debut against IFK Göteborg. Now he is locked in for the long haul.

Kalmar away on Monday

You travel to Kalmar FF on Monday evening, 19:00 CEST. Malmö sit 6th with 19 points from 12 matches, and form is strong: three wins in the last four, including the 4–0 demolition of IFK Göteborg. Gaute Helstrup has the side clicking.
